About Huiqing Huang

Huiqing Huang is a scholar working on Computer Vision and Pattern Recognition, Computational Theory and Mathematics and Immunology, having authored 53 papers that have together received 1.0k indexed citations. Recurring topics across this work include Chaos-based Image/Signal Encryption (19 papers), Advanced Steganography and Watermarking Techniques (16 papers) and Cellular Automata and Applications (8 papers). The work is most often cited by research in Immunology (546 citations), Microbiology (97 citations) and Computer Vision and Pattern Recognition (234 citations). Huiqing Huang has collaborated with scholars based in China, Denmark and Singapore. Frequent co-authors include Shouzhi Yang, Anlong Xu, Shengfeng Huang, Meiling Dong, Yanhong Yu, Yingcai Yu, Ruisong Ye, Lei Guo, Shaochun Yuan and Tao Wu. Their work appears in journals such as Journal of Biological Chemistry, SHILAP Revista de lepidopterología and The Journal of Immunology.
